Hello everyone, as many of you know by now, we experienced a horrendous loss Thursday night when Zero Bullet caught on fire. We are devastated, shocked and still navigating through this horrible situation.
Thankfully nobody was injured. Fred’s quick thinking & action saved a significant amount of inventory & machinery.
We are eternally grateful to all of the hard working firefighters. You all are amazing! Thank you for your courage & dedication to keeping everyone safe! Cullman is so lucky to have you!
We are moving everything possible and hope to have some kind of operation going again as soon as we can. It definitely won’t be the same but we will do our best as always. We are SO thankful to all of our customers and friends who have reached out! The shooting community is truly full of the greatest people! ♥️ Alison
